The Quality Assurance Team
We review, support and seek to improve the quality of all adult social care services in Gloucestershire.

We involve user-led organisations (ULOs), which are organisations run by people who have experience of services themselves. 'Experts by Experience' use their own understanding of what it is like to receive care and support to assess the quality of a provider.
The Commissioning Quality Officers conduct Quality Reviews by visiting and speaking to providers and the people they support. They assess care and support delivery to ensure it is a high standard and that services are fulfilling their contractual obligations. Following this review the Officer will develop an action plan with timescales which will address any issues found during the visit. The objective is to provide support, guidance and implement best practice wherever possible.
